PRE-REQUISITE WORKS BEFORE TAMPING

Important pre-requisite works before maintenance tamping are as discussed below:
  1. Track surveying
  2. Ensuring firm bracing between rail and sleeper
  3. Replacing defective rails and sleepers
  4. Track gauge correction
  5. Ballast bed attention
  6. Destressing of rails 
  7. Adjustment of creep
  8. Attention of hogged
  9. Track drainage
Now read in details
  1. Track surveying: For determination of correction values to achieve the target geometry i.e. for calculation of lifting and slew value detail survey should be done, otherwise it may not be possible to achieve desired track geometry by machine itself.
  2. Ensuring firm bracing between rail and sleeper: firm bracing between rail and sleeper should be ensured. Replacement of defective rail fastenings, pads and other elements should be ensured; otherwise uniform pacing and desired  track parameters may not be achieved.
  3. Replacing defective rails and sleepers:- Defective rails and sleepers should be replaced well in advance. In addition, it should also be ensured that sleepers are uniformly spaced and squared to avoid hitting of tamping tools with sleepers.
  4. Track gauge correction:- Checking and correcting the track gauge before tamping of track should be ensured otherwise if done after tamping will distrub the track parameters and thereby result in rough running.
  5. Ballast bed attention :- When larger lifting values have to be cartried out or in the case of a ballast deficiencfy, ballast should be filled in advance at required locations. Adequate ballast in shoulder & crib should also be ensured. Ensure suficient Ballast cushion (min. 150mm) for proper tamping. Pumping locations should be attended and filled with fresh and clean ballast. Similarly rounded ballast should be replaced with clean and angular ballast.
  6. Destressing of rails :- if required and necessary should be done before tamping to have a maintained track parameters and smooth running for a longer duration.
  7. Adjustment of creep:- Expansion gaps in joints, buffer rails and SEJs etc.
  8. Attention to hogged, Battered and low joints.
  9. Track drainage should be improved for better retentivity of pacing.
